Composite Number

26363

26363 is a odd composite number that follows 26362 and precedes 26364. It is composed of 4 distinct factors: 1, 41, 643, 26363. Its prime factorization can be written as 41 × 643. 26363 is classified as a deficient number based on the sum of its proper divisors. In computer science, 26363 is represented as 110011011111011 in binary and 66FB in hexadecimal.
